Frequently Asked Questions

Get answers to common questions about Hyperhydrosis.

The device deploys fine needles and controlled radiofrequency energy to heat and disrupt overactive eccrine glands, reducing sweat production. The minimally invasive injury triggers remodeling and decreases gland function while preserving surrounding tissue. Multiple sessions may be recommended for optimal outcomes.

Most patients tolerate the procedure well. Topical numbing is applied before treatment to minimize discomfort. You may feel pressure, heat or mild stinging during treatment and temporary redness or tenderness afterward. Downtime is usually limited to a few days.

Treatment plans vary by severity and area treated. Many clients see meaningful improvement after two to four sessions spaced several weeks apart. Maintenance or touch-up sessions may be recommended annually or as needed to sustain results.

Side effects are generally mild and temporary: redness, swelling, pinpoint bleeding, or transient sensitivity. Rare risks include infection, scarring, or pigment changes. Choosing a qualified provider and following aftercare instructions minimizes complications and promotes safe, effective outcomes.

Yes. Providers may combine RF microneedling with topical therapies, Botox injections, or sweat-reducing protocols depending on individual needs. A tailored approach can optimize outcomes, but your clinician will assess suitability and timing to avoid interference and ensure safe sequencing.

Candidates are adults with localized excessive sweating who have tried conservative measures like antiperspirants. Good overall health and realistic expectations are important. Certain medical conditions or medications may preclude treatment, so consultation and medical history review determine candidacy.
